Title: |
Complex Wavelets for Registration of Tagged MRI Sequences |

Abstract: |
Tagged Magnetic Resonance Imaging (MRI) is currently the reference MR modality for myocardial motion and strain analysis. MI-based non rigid registration has proven to be an accurate method to retrieve cardiac deformation fields. However, high frequency information in tags is not used. In a previous work this information was included by using feature vectors formed with wavelet coefficients and kNN graphs to estimate alpha-MI. It was shown that cardiac motion estimation was feasible with these features. In this work, features were derived from the complex wavelet Transform, which is shift invariant and provides more high frequency subimages than conventional wavelets. The results show that lower errors are obtained with respect to the use of pixel intensity, for both histograms and kNN graphs. |
